James Burris 1867–1870 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: abt 1867

Birth Location: Kentucky

Death Date: 1870

Death Location: Butler County, Kentucky

Father: David Burris

Mother: Cordilia Burris

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

In 1867, James Burris entered the world in Kentucky, born to David L Burris And Cordilia Burris. In 1870, James Burris resided in Rochester, Butler, Kentucky, USA. James Burris passed away in 1870 in Butler County, Kentucky.
